I have had the G10 for over ten years, bought it off a customer at the camera store I used to work at. Took it to Alaska a few years ago and used it on a skiff on the open see to photograph rocks jutting out of the ocean and puffin flitting about. The reviewers back int he day raved about its resolution at low ISOs of 80-200, even 400, and I found the image stabilization was like using a tripod. I could shoot at 1/8 or 1/15 of a second if needed in dim light.

    I just bought my G10 and was wondering if there i a good tutorial out there, that explains how to adjust settings like the ones mentioned at 5:20? (I‘m new to photography)

    • @DavidFlowerOfficial
      @DavidFlowerOfficial  9 หลายเดือนก่อน +2

      Well program mode allows the camera to change the aperture and shutter speed for you, leaving you free to just use the dials on the top of the camera to adjust the iso and exposure compensation to fine tune things.
      I don’t know of any tutorials specifically, but in most daytime situations I’ve used this camera in, P mode, iso 80 and exposure comp at -0.3 pretty much nails it. I have a few more videos with the G10 and I think I’m one of them I talk about the controls in a bit more depth🖖

    How would you compare the g12 and what is the price i should be looking at

    • @DavidFlowerOfficial
      @DavidFlowerOfficial  4 หลายเดือนก่อน +1

      I haven’t used the g12 but I know a few of the differences between that and the G10.
      The G10 had the highest resolution of the original G series and from the G11 onwards the brought the megapixels down from 14.7 to around 10 on the G11 and G12. This was apparently done to improve low light performance but with such a small sensor I doubt the difference would be significant.
      Regarding prices of compact cameras they seem to fluctuate quite wildly. I got my G10 for about 1/3 the price the are today but the G10 and G12 seem to be readily available for between around £150-250 here in the uk.
